Cooking up Change is about challenging high school culinary students to create delicious meals that their friends will enjoy, but it’s also about providing students with life-changing opportunities. One of the many ways Cooking up Change does this is with the support of Washburne Culinary Institute.

Washburne has been a supporter of Cooking up Change since the beginning—more than a decade ago. Washburne has also donated more than $250,000 in scholarships to winning students. Executive Dean Marshall Shafkowitz, who has also served as a judge, recognizes that the futures of the culinary and hospitality industries lay in the hands of these students.

He also understands why a competition like Cooking up Change is so important. “I believe that this competition helps to drive change with how school lunches are approached by including students in their design,” says Marshall. “The more we involve the students in creating meals that are inspired by them or their cultural background the better chance their peers will eat at school.”

We’re so grateful for the tremendous support of Washburne and the amazing opportunities they’ve provided to Cooking up Change student chefs for more than a decade. More than 750 students chefs from Chicago Public Schools (CPS) have participated and more than 3.6 million student-designed meals have been served to CPS students. Thank you, Washburne!
